Why abacus learning works so well for children
The abacus is one of the oldest calculating tools in the world, but its value for children is very modern. It gives numbers a structure. Instead of memorising isolated facts, children learn how quantities relate to each other.
When a child moves beads to show 6, then adds 7, they do more than reach the answer 13. They see grouping, place value, and exchange. They learn that ten ones become one ten. This is the foundation of much of primary maths.
A strong abacus programme usually moves through three stages:
Children use a physical abacus and learn bead positions.
They practise reading and calculating with the abacus.
They begin to visualise the beads mentally and calculate without the tool.
That third stage is what many parents find surprising. Over time, children may no longer need to count on fingers or write down each step. They picture the abacus in their mind and move beads mentally. This is where mental arithmetic can become quicker and more fluent.
The real benefit is not speed alone. Fast answers are useful, but the bigger gain is number confidence. Children start to trust that numbers have patterns and that they can find their way through a problem.
That confidence matters at school. A child who feels calm with numbers is more likely to attempt word problems, check their work, and recover from mistakes. Abacus learning gives them repeated practice with success, which can change how they see maths.
The cognitive benefits go beyond sums
Parents often ask whether abacus learning helps with wider thinking skills. The short answer is yes, it can support several areas of cognitive development, especially when lessons are consistent and age appropriate.
Research and classroom experience suggest that abacus training may help children strengthen skills such as:
working memory
visualisation
attention span
listening accuracy
sequencing
hand-eye co-ordination
mental flexibility
These skills are not separate from maths. A child doing 34 + 28 on an abacus has to listen to the numbers, hold them in mind, move beads in the correct order, and understand when to regroup. That is a lot of thinking packed into one small task.
The visual side is especially powerful. Many children struggle with numbers because they cannot “see” what is happening. The abacus gives them a mental picture. Five is not just a symbol on a page, it is one upper bead. Ten is not just two digits, it is a place-value shift.
This helps children who learn best through movement and images. It can also stretch children who already enjoy maths, because mental abacus work adds memory and speed challenges in a structured way.
Consistency matters more than intensity. A child who practises for 10 to 15 minutes several times a week will usually make better progress than one who attempts a long session once in a while. Online programmes can support this rhythm because practice can fit naturally around family life.

How online abacus lessons compare with in-person classes
In-person learning has clear strengths. A good teacher can read body language, correct hand movement quickly, and create group energy. For some children, being in a classroom also helps them focus.
Online lessons offer different advantages. They can be more convenient, more flexible, and easier to continue long term. This matters because abacus learning works through steady progression, not one-off exposure.
A good online abacus course should still feel personal. Children need feedback on bead movement, posture, pace, and accuracy. They also need encouragement when a new level feels difficult. The best online classes are not just videos to watch. They include live teaching, guided practice, homework, and progress checks.

What a good online abacus programme should include
Not every course labelled “abacus” will offer the same quality. Some focus mainly on quick tricks. Others build deep number understanding. Parents should look for a programme that teaches the method carefully, step by step.
A strong online programme will usually include the following features.
Trained teachers who understand children
Abacus teaching is not just about knowing the answers. Teachers need to explain clearly, spot mistakes, and keep children engaged. They should know how to support beginners without rushing them.
A good tutor will correct small habits early, such as using the wrong fingers, skipping place values, or relying too much on counting. These details shape long-term progress.
A clear level structure
Children should know what they are learning now and what comes next. Levels help turn progress into something visible. They also prevent the common problem of moving too quickly before the basics are secure.
Look for a course that covers:
number recognition on the abacus
addition and subtraction
multiplication and division when the child is ready
mental visualisation
timed practice without pressure
regular revision
Short, focused practice tasks
The best homework is clear and manageable. Children should not feel buried under worksheets. A few well-chosen exercises, practised often, can do more than pages of repetitive sums.
For younger children, variety helps. This might include bead drills, number dictation, quick recall games, and oral mental maths.
Parent visibility
Parents do not need to become abacus experts, but they should understand how their child is doing. Useful programmes share progress updates, level goals, and practice guidance.
This helps families support learning at home without correcting in a way that confuses the child.
A positive attitude to mistakes
Children will make mistakes, especially when they start visualising the abacus mentally. This is normal. The right programme treats errors as part of learning, not as failure.
The aim is steady confidence. Children should feel challenged, but not embarrassed.

Tips for parents choosing the right course
Choosing an online abacus course can feel confusing because many programmes promise fast results. A careful choice at the start can save frustration later.
Use these practical checks before enrolling.
Ask for a trial class.
A trial lesson shows how the teacher interacts with children. Notice whether the tutor explains patiently, checks understanding, and gives the child time to respond.
Check the class size.
Small groups often work best online because each child can receive attention. Very large groups may suit confident learners, but beginners usually need more correction.
Look for live feedback.
If lessons are only videos, children may repeat mistakes without realising. Live support or regular teacher review makes a real difference.
Ask how progress is measured.
Good signs include level assessments, practice records, teacher comments, and clear goals. Be cautious if success is measured only by speed.
Match the pace to the child.
Some children enjoy quick competitive drills. Others need a calmer pace. The right course should stretch the child without making maths feel like a race.
Check the practice expectations.
A programme that expects daily long sessions may not suit a busy family. A course that gives realistic practice tasks is easier to maintain.
Review safeguarding and online setup.
For UK families, it is sensible to ask how live sessions are supervised, whether classes are recorded, and what platform is used. Children should learn in a safe, predictable online space.
Notice how your child feels afterwards.
A good lesson may still be challenging, but the child should usually leave with a sense of achievement. If every session ends in tears, the pace, tutor style, or format may need adjusting.

Small habits that help children succeed
Parents do not need to stand over every practice session. In fact, too much pressure can reduce the joy of learning. The goal is to build a light but reliable routine.
Try these habits:
keep the abacus in an easy-to-reach place
practise at the same time on chosen days
stop before the child becomes exhausted
praise effort, accuracy, and focus, not only speed
ask the child to teach one small skill back
use mental maths in real life, such as adding fruit prices or sharing snacks
Short games also help. A parent can call out simple numbers for the child to show on the abacus. Older children can race against their own previous time, as long as accuracy stays first.
The most helpful phrase is often, “Show me how you worked it out.” This invites the child to explain their thinking. It also shows that maths is a process, not just an answer.
Frequently Asked Questions
What age is best to start online abacus learning?
Many children start between ages 5 and 7, once they can recognise numbers and follow simple instructions. Older beginners can also do very well, especially if the programme places them at the right level.
Does my child need a physical abacus for online classes?
Yes, in most cases. A physical abacus helps children build the correct finger movements and number images before moving towards mental calculation.
How long does it take to see progress?
Some children show more confidence within a few weeks. Strong mental maths skills usually take longer and need steady practice over several months.
Can abacus learning help a child who dislikes maths?
It can, especially if the child responds well to visual and hands-on learning. The key is a patient teacher, a gentle pace, and early success with simple tasks.
Are online abacus lessons as effective as face-to-face lessons?
They can be effective when they include live teaching, small class sizes, clear progression, and regular feedback. The quality of the programme matters more than the format alone.
